做不了大流量网站,合肥庐阳区建设局网站,苏州哪家网站建设,网站建设总体需求分析torch.linspace 是 PyTorch 提供的一个用于生成等间隔数值的函数。具体而言#xff0c;torch.linspace 会在指定的区间内生成指定数量的等间隔数值。
torch.linspace(start, end, steps100, dtypeNone, layouttorch.strided, deviceNone, requires_gradFalse)参数说明#x…
torch.linspace 是 PyTorch 提供的一个用于生成等间隔数值的函数。具体而言torch.linspace 会在指定的区间内生成指定数量的等间隔数值。
torch.linspace(start, end, steps100, dtypeNone, layouttorch.strided, deviceNone, requires_gradFalse)参数说明
start: 序列的起始值。end: 序列的结束值。steps: 生成的数值数量默认为 100。dtype: 生成的张量的数据类型默认为 None表示采用默认的数据类型。layout: 生成的张量的布局默认为 torch.strided。device: 生成的张量所在的设备默认为 None表示使用默认设备。requires_grad: 是否需要梯度默认为 False。
示例
import torch# 生成一个包含 5 个等间隔数值的张量范围从 1 到 2
values torch.linspace(1, 2, 5)
print(values)在这个例子中torch.linspace(1, 2, 5) 将生成一个包含 5 个等间隔数值的张量范围从 1 到 2。输出可能类似于
tensor([1.0000, 1.2500, 1.5000, 1.7500, 2.0000])这些数值是在指定范围内均匀分布的。